#4e89cd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4e89cd is composed of 30.6% red, 53.7% green and 80.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62% cyan, 33.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 19.6% black. It has a hue angle of 212.1 degrees, a saturation of 55.9% and a lightness of 55.5%. #4e89cd color hex could be obtained by blending #9cffff with #00139b. Closest websafe color is: #6699cc.

Shades and Tints of #4e89cd
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020407 is the darkest color, while #f6f9fd is the lightest one.
